There is a divine mystery around placement in the Kingdom of God. A believer is not meant to float spiritually—God plants people. When a person disconnects from their God-ordained church, spiritual covering, or pastor, it is never a small matter. Scripture presents it as a serious spiritual shift with real consequences.
This is not about control—it is about divine alignment, spiritual supply, and destiny fulfilment.

1. God Ordains Spiritual Placement—You Are Planted, Not Random
Psalm 92:13 KJV
“Those that be planted in the house of the Lord shall flourish in the courts of our God.”
The word planted is not accidental. According to Bible concordance usage, it implies:
Fixed positioning
Intentional placement
Sustained nourishment
In Bible dictionary terms, planting represents divine establishment for growth and fruitfulness—not casual attendance.
God does not scatter His people randomly—He plants them where:
Their destiny is nurtured
Their weaknesses are corrected
Their calling is shaped

3. Signs Someone Is Beginning to Slip Away
Spiritual drifting rarely happens suddenly—it is gradual and detectable.
(1) Loss of Spiritual Hunger
Amos 8:11 KJV
“Behold, the days come, saith the Lord God, that I will send a famine in the land, not a famine of bread, nor a thirst for water, but of hearing the words of the Lord:”
Messages no longer stir them They become selective in what they receive
(2) Offence Takes Root
Matthew 11:6 KJV
“And blessed is he, whosoever shall not be offended in me.”
Bible dictionary insight: Offence (Greek: skandalon) refers to a stumbling block that leads one away from truth.
They begin to question motives
Correction feels like attack
Honour diminishes
(3) Isolation from Fellowship
Hebrews 10:25 KJV
“Not forsaking the assembling of ourselves together, as the manner of some is; but exhorting one another: and so much the more, as ye see the day approaching.”
Reduced attendance
Withdrawal from spiritual relationships
Increased independence

4. What Leads to Separation? (Root Causes)
(1) Pride
Proverbs 16:18 KJV
“Pride goeth before destruction, and an haughty spirit before a fall.”
Pride whispers:
“I know better now” “I’ve outgrown this place”
(2) Offence and Misunderstanding
Luke 17:1 KJV
“Then said he unto the disciples, It is impossible but that offences will come: but woe unto him, through whom they come!”
Offence is inevitable—but remaining in it is a choice.
(3) Lack of Spiritual Understanding
Hosea 4:6 KJV
“My people are destroyed for lack of knowledge: because thou hast rejected knowledge, I will also reject thee, that thou shalt be no priest to me: seeing thou hast forgotten the law of thy God, I will also forget thy children.”
When a believer does not understand:
Spiritual authority
Divine placement
Covenant relationships
They can walk away casually from what sustains them.
(4) External Influences
1 Corinthians 15:33 KJV
“Be not deceived: evil communications corrupt good manners.”
Wrong voices can:
Redefine loyalty
Undermine spiritual authority
Create confusion
